Do you think everything will be fine as long as you choose the right brand?
Three years ago,a client excitedly told me,"We’ve finally secured the agency rights for Munich’s century-old winery!" However,three months later,they faced 20 stranded containers at the port—they hadn’t noticed the brand’s issue.Malt concentration exceeds the standard.,it does not comply with China’s hygienic standards for fermented alcoholic beverages.This $3.8 million lesson tells us:
- VerifythemanufacturerHACCPCertificationValidity
- RequestComponenttestreportSpecialattentionduring:
- Originalwortconcentration(standardvalue≤12.6°P)
- Diacetylcontent(≤0.10mg/L)
- Confirm that the alcohol content labeling method complies with the requirements of GB7718.
The hidden level of the tariff calculator
Last year,while assisting a client with importing Belgian white beer,the system showed a comprehensive tax rate of 32.7%,but the actual customs clearance incurred an additional 8.3% in fees.It turned out that customs had imposedGlass bottle + Plastic boxFor combination packaging,the container’s value proportion will be calculated separately.Remember this formula:
Dutiable value = Value of liquor + Value of container × 30%
Taking a certain German brand as an example:
- FOBprice:€1.2/bottle(includingcustomizedceramicbottle)
- Alcoholcontent:68%
- Actualtaxcalculationbasis:€0.82+€0.38×30%=€0.93
The Life-or-Death Race Against Time in Cold Chain Transportation
There was once a container that,due to a malfunction in the refrigeration unit,caused white beer worth 1.5 million to develop flocculent matter.Through comparing different transportation solutions,we discovered:
- Refrigeratedcontainer(2-3°C):
- Cost:$2800/40HQ
- Suitablefororders>2000cases
- Thermal container(5-8°C):
- Cost:$6.5/kg
- 72-hourdoor-to-door
A certain craft beer brand adoptsSectional temperature controlSolution: Immediately transfer to a 4°C constant-temperature warehouse upon arrival by sea,then switch to refrigerated trucks for distribution,extending the shelf life by 45 days.
The devil is in the details on the label.
In recent cases assisted,23% of customs clearance delays stemmed from labeling issues.Special note:
- TheChinesenutritionfactslabelmustincludeTransfattyacidsItem(evenifmarkedas0)
- Theingredientlabeling"water,barleymalt"shouldbechangedtoBrewingwater,malt
- Theproductiondatemustnotusethe"EXP2025/12/31"formatandmustbeSeethebatchcodeonthebottlecap.
A Belgian manufacturer has specifically developed this for the purpose.Tear-off foreign language labelThe inner layer is pre-printed with Chinese labels that comply with Chinese standards,preserving the product’s tone while meeting compliance requirements.
